Engineering & robotics
Guidelines for creating reproducible training pipelines to evaluate robot learning algorithms across different hardware.
A practical, cross-hardware framework outlines repeatable training pipelines, standard data handling, and rigorous evaluation methods so researchers can compare robot learning algorithms fairly across diverse hardware configurations and setups.
X Linkedin Facebook Reddit Email Bluesky
Published by Rachel Collins
August 03, 2025 - 3 min Read
Crafting reproducible training pipelines begins with explicit specification of every stage in the learning loop, from data collection to model updates, evaluation metrics, and deployment constraints. Researchers should itemize software dependencies, hardware platforms, firmware versions, and operating system details, documenting how each component contributes to results. The aim is to remove ambiguity that can obscure whether differences in performance arise from algorithmic changes or environmental factors. Adopting a formal configuration language or a version-controlled manifest helps track changes over time. Concrete reproducibility also requires enumerating random seeds, data splits, and calibration procedures, so independent teams can recreate experiments with high fidelity.
A robust experimental design for robot learning emphasizes standardized benchmarks, transparent baselines, and comprehensive metadata. Define clear success criteria that reflect real task goals, such as robustness to sensor noise, transferability across grippers, and resilience to mechanical wear. Include environmental conditions, object properties, and task difficulty in the dataset schema. Use modular pipelines where perception, control, and learning modules can be swapped without altering downstream results. Versioned datasets, deterministic preprocessing, and controlled randomization help isolate algorithmic improvements from data peculiarities. Publishing hyperparameter grids and training curves alongside final metrics fosters fair comparisons within the community.
Clear, auditable data handling and standardized evaluation practices.
Cross-hardware evaluation requires careful alignment of sensor modalities, actuation dynamics, and kinematic models across platforms. Start by defining a common abstraction layer that maps each robot’s native sensors and joints to a shared interface. This layer should preserve essential time stamps, latencies, and measurement uncertainties so that comparisons remain meaningful. When different hardware introduces distinct biases, document them explicitly and compensate during preprocessing or evaluation. Sharing the abstraction code as open source facilitates independent verification. Moreover, maintain separate but linked simulation counterparts that mirror real hardware behavior, enabling researchers to validate pipelines in silico before expensive physical trials.
ADVERTISEMENT
ADVERTISEMENT
Transparent data handling is critical for reproducibility across robots. Establish consistent data collection protocols, including cadence, frame rates, coordinate frames, and calibration procedures. Ensure data integrity through checksums, verifiable logs, and tamper-evident records. When transferring data between devices or teams, implement secure and auditable pipelines that preserve provenance. Provide clear instructions for data cleaning, augmentation, and labeling decisions, along with justifications for each choice. To encourage reuse, publish sample scripts that reproduce data splits, normalization steps, and feature extraction functions. This clarity prevents downstream users from unknowingly re-creating biased or biased-influenced results.
Structured, repeatable evaluation protocols with documented baselines and ablations.
A modular, reproducible training pipeline begins with deterministic data pipelines and explicit randomness control. Fix seeds for dataset splits, shuffling, and weight initialization, and document any non-deterministic operations with their rationale. Implement pipeline stages as standalone components with well-defined input and output contracts, so swapping a learning algorithm or perception module does not cascade into unpredictable results. Capture system state snapshots, including hardware load, temperature, and network conditions, at regular training intervals. Use portable container environments to encapsulate dependencies, ensuring that a runner on one robot yields the same behavior as a runner on another.
ADVERTISEMENT
ADVERTISEMENT
Evaluation strategies must be structured and repeatable across platforms. Specify evaluation protocols, such as episodic performance, failure case analysis, and statistical confidence measures. Report not only mean scores but also variance across seeds, environments, and hardware units. Include ablation studies that isolate the impact of perception, planning, and control components. Offer robust testing with out-of-distribution scenarios to gauge generalization. Document data-driven and model-based baselines for comparison, and present clear criteria for stopping criteria, early stopping, or curriculum progression. Finally, provide a reproducibility checklist that teams can follow before publication.
Comprehensive logging, observability, and cross-run traceability enable swift replication.
When hardware diversity is a core goal, maintain fidelity in the training data while accommodating differences in actuation speed and sensor precision. Build synthetic-to-real transfer pipelines that account for calibration gaps and model mismatch, yet avoid overfitting to a single platform. Adopt calibration procedures that are feasible across devices, and publish calibration matrices or functions to enable others to reproduce alignment. Provide strategies for diagnosing platform-induced discrepancies, such as plotting response curves, residual errors, and drift analysis over long deployments. Fostering a culture of replication across labs strengthens trust in reported gains and accelerates scientific progress.
Robust logging and observability support reproducibility across robots. Centralized logs should capture events, timings, and resource usage, with timestamps synchronized to a universal clock. Instrument perception stacks to log intermediate features, confidence estimates, and decision boundaries. Ensure traceability by indexing logs to specific experimental runs, hardware units, and software versions. Offer visualization dashboards that can compare runs side-by-side, revealing subtle divergences that might otherwise go unnoticed. By providing accessible, well-annotated telemetry, teams can diagnose deviations quickly and rebuild experiments with confidence.
ADVERTISEMENT
ADVERTISEMENT
Community-driven governance and shared benchmarks for ongoing standards.
Privacy and safety considerations must be woven into reproducible pipelines from the start. Define guardrails for data collection that prevent exposure of sensitive environments or proprietary hardware configurations. Include safety checks in the training loop, such as safe exploration limits and fail-safe shutdowns. Document how safety constraints interact with optimization objectives, and show how policy updates propagate through the pipeline. Public releases should anonymize sensitive aspects while preserving enough detail to verify results. When sharing code and data, provide cautionary notes about potential misuse and outline responsible disclosure practices to maintain community trust.
Community engagement and governance boost reproducibility across the robotics field. Encourage preregistration of experimental plans to reduce publication bias and promote methodological transparency. Host shared benchmark suites with clear licensing and contribution guidelines, enabling researchers to add platforms and tasks over time. Establish peer verification rounds where independent teams attempt to replicate key findings using the same pipelines. Maintain a living document describing best practices, common pitfalls, and evolving standards. Regularly publish corrigenda or errata when discrepancies are discovered. A collaborative culture ensures that reproducibility is treated as a collective asset rather than a competitive hurdle.
Reproducibility is not a one-time act but an ongoing discipline requiring disciplined maintenance. Version control should track code, configurations, and even hardware-specific notes; changes must be reversible and well-documented. As new robots, sensors, or actuators enter the ecosystem, update the pipelines with backward compatibility in mind, and provide deprecation timelines. Continuous integration tests should run on representative hardware samples to catch regression early. Periodic audits of data integrity, model drift, and environmental biases help safeguard long-term validity. Finally, encourage independent audits and third-party reviews to validate claims and strengthen the credibility of published results.
A well-documented, reproducible pipeline empowers researchers to separate scientific progress from incidental variation. Present results with thorough methodological detail, including exact steps, data schemas, and computational budgets. Supply ready-to-run tutorials and example configurations that novices and seasoned researchers alike can replicate with minimal friction. Emphasize accessibility by offering multilingual documentation, clear licensing, and straightforward setup instructions. By balancing openness with rigor, the community can accelerate innovation while maintaining high standards for fairness, transparency, and accountability across hardware platforms and learning algorithms.
Related Articles
Engineering & robotics
A comprehensive examination of frameworks guiding ethical sourcing and material choices for robotics, emphasizing lifecycle thinking, stakeholder engagement, and transparent standards to minimize ecological footprints and protect vulnerable communities involved in production.
July 22, 2025
Engineering & robotics
A practical, forward-thinking examination of how renewable energy integration reshapes charging networks for robotic fleets, highlighting scalable architectures, grid resilience, storage solutions, and lifecycle considerations to enable sustainable operations at scale.
July 18, 2025
Engineering & robotics
This evergreen guide outlines practical, scalable approaches to creating inclusive documentation and onboarding materials for workplace robotics, emphasizing safety culture, accessibility, clarity, and ongoing improvement to support diverse employees and evolving technologies.
August 02, 2025
Engineering & robotics
This evergreen exploration surveys fault-tolerant control strategies for robotic swarms operating in unpredictable environments, emphasizing resilience, coordination, communication reliability, and adaptive learning to maintain mission objectives despite failures and disturbances.
August 07, 2025
Engineering & robotics
This article surveys robust, adaptive vision processing pipelines designed to scale with scene complexity in robotics, detailing architectures, decision strategies, and practical deployment considerations for real-world autonomous systems.
July 29, 2025
Engineering & robotics
This article explores durable, scalable strategies for selective keyframe retention and adaptive feature curation to reduce SLAM computation while preserving map fidelity, robustness, and real-time performance across varied robotics platforms.
August 09, 2025
Engineering & robotics
Exploring practical frameworks that make robotic experimentation repeatable by packaging software in containers, locking hardware-agnostic configurations, and aligning experiments with meticulously versioned datasets and reproducible workflows.
July 30, 2025
Engineering & robotics
This article explores how curriculum learning and domain randomization synergistically enhance the generalization of robotic manipulation skills, detailing practical strategies, theoretical insights, and evaluation methodologies, with emphasis on real-world transfer and robust performance across diverse tasks and environments.
July 29, 2025
Engineering & robotics
This article examines modular strategies for tactile exploration, detailing reusable routine blocks, disciplined sequencing, and feedback-driven refinement to boost rapid object understanding in sophisticated robotic hands.
August 06, 2025
Engineering & robotics
A practical exploration of architectural principles, standards, and governance for robotic middleware that enables researchers to run repeatable experiments while inviting collaboration, contribution, and shared enhancement across diverse platforms and teams.
July 16, 2025
Engineering & robotics
Automation of repetitive calibration tasks minimizes downtime, enhances consistency across deployments, and enables engineers to allocate time to higher-value activities while maintaining traceable, reproducible results in complex robotic systems.
August 08, 2025
Engineering & robotics
Designing modular interfaces for robotic coupling demands rigorous safety controls, precise torque management, intuitive alignment features, and robust fault handling to enable reliable, reusable, and scalable inter-robot collaboration.
August 08, 2025